    Description

    Field of the Invention



    [0001] The present invention relates to wireless communication systems and, in particular, is especially suitable for a method and system for sending a channel measurement reference signal on the LTE and LTE-Advanced user shared resources in the LTE-A.

    Background of the Invention



    [0002] In order to increase the throughput of cells and coordinate interference among cells, new generation wireless communication systems, such as Long-Term Evolution advance (abbreviated as LTE-Advance) system, International Mobile Telecommunication advance (abbreviated as IMT-Advance) system, etc., all introduce the Coordinate Multipoint Transmission and Reception (abbreviated as COMP hereafter) technology at network levels.

    [0003] Two kinds of reference signals of the LTE-Advanced are defined at the 56th conference of 3GPP LTE: channel measurement reference signal (abbreviated as CSI-RS hereafter) and demodulation reference signal (abbreviated as DMRS hereafter), wherein the demodulation reference signal is clearly defined as cell-specific, and relatively speaking, the demodulation reference signal is distributed more sparsely on time frequency resources. An example of reference signal design can be found in EP 2045952.

    [0004] However, how the channel measurement reference signal works in the LTE-A system and its mapping rules are not defined in details.

    Detailed Description of the Embodiments



    [0024] The present invention now will be further described in conjunction with drawings and particular embodiments in the following.

    [0025] The present invention proposes a method for sending a channel measurement reference signal of the LTE-A system. The particular disclosure of the present invention is to send the CSI-RSs of all the antenna ports on a PDSCH corresponding resource of one subframe or two subframes.

    [0026] Since the CSI-RS needs to provide reference information about resource allocation for the LTE-A system, it is sent on the shared resources of a cell in full bandwidth for providing comprehensive schedule information on LTE and LTE-Advanced user shared resources.

    [0027] In addition, the CSI-RS can use any number of antenna ports in the {0, 4, 8} set. For example, the CSI-RS of one cell can use 0 port (i.e. not send CSI-RS), or CSI-RS with 4 ports, or CSI-RS with 8 ports or CSI-RS with four ports. The correlation between it and common reference signal and actual antenna port are as shown in the following table:
     Number of antenna ports = 1Number of antenna ports = 2Number of antenna ports = 4Number of antenna ports = 8
    Number of antenna ports of CRS = 1 1 Rel-8 CRS      
    Number of antenna ports of CRS = 2   2 Rel-8 CRS 4 Rel-8 CSIRS 8 Rel-10 CSIRS
    Number of antenna ports of CRS = 4     4 Rel-8 CSIRS 8 Rel-10 CSIRS


    [0028] In this case, when the number of CRS antenna ports is less than the number of actual antenna ports, Rel 8 may have used virtual antenna technology, while the users of Rel 10 does not use virtual antenna technology, then CRS cannot be used by CSI-RS. When the number of CRS antenna ports is equal to the number of actual antenna ports, then CRS can be used as CSI-RS.

    [0029] The same kind of CSI-RS pattern is used in one subframe, a certain kind of CSI-RS pattern defined in the standard cannot switch between different frequency domains or different timeslots. The period of the CSI-RS time domain is N subframes, N∈{0, 2, 5, 10, 20}, and they are sent with equal space according to this period during a time period. The sending period of CSI-RS of different cells can be different.

    [0030] It should be noted that when N = 0, each subframe sends CSI-RS.

    [0031] Each user receives the CSI-RS of its own cell, in order to support the channel measurement required by COMP, and COMP users can also receive the CSI-RS of other cells.

    Embodiment I



    [0044] When the number of actual antenna ports is equal to 4 or 8, the newly designed channel measurement reference signal with 4 or 8 ports achieves the downstream channel measurement of the LTE-A system; and when the number of actual antenna ports is equal to 1 or 2, the channel measurement reference signal reuses the common reference signal of the LTE-A system as a channel measurement reference signal to achieve the downstream channel measurement of the LTE-A system. The pattern of the CSI-RS with 4 ports and that of the first 4 ports of the CSI-RS with 8 ports are the same.

    [0045] The newly designed CSI-RS sends the pattern shown in Fig. 2 repeatedly with a certain period, and the newly designed CSI-RS within each period takes up one subframe to send.

    [0046] The reference signal frequency domain space of each port of antenna ports of the newly designed CSI-RS is 12 subcarriers, and each RB of the full bandwidth of the CSI-RS sending subframe repeats the pattern shown in Fig. 2.

    [0047] The newly designed CSI-RS is mapped on the 14th symbol of each subframe to send.

    [0048] The 0-port and 1-port of CSI-RS are mapped on the 1st and 2nd subcarriers adjacently, the 2-port and 3-port of CSI-RS are mapped on the 4th and 5th subcarriers adjacently, the 4-port and 5-port of CSI-RS are mapped on the 7th and 8th subcarriers adjacently, and the 6-port and 7-port of CSI-RS are mapped on the 10th and 11th subcarriers adjacently.
